Description

Using v6.0.0 I've been looking at Glyphs v3 file format support.

I see that ufo2glyphs does not currently have an option to output in v3 file format. I created an edited version to test with by adding font.format_version = 3 prior to the font.save section and successfully created a v3 format .glyphs file from a design space file. Is that the correct approach to use to create v3 format files?

Round-tripping using that and then glyphs2ufo produced many differences. Some examples are:

  • postscriptBlueValues, postscriptStemSnapH and postscriptStemSnapV removed from fontinfo.plist
  • styleName in fontinfo.plist changed to Regular for all styles
  • com.schriftgestaltung.weight in lib.plist changed to Regular for all styles
  • public.verticalOrigin added to the lib of all .glif files

Note with the postscript keys, this data does end up in a .glyphs file if it is produced by saving from the Glyphs App - for example blue values end up in Alignment Zones.
